Re: How to create a car from scratch by Genetleman
In size of car, you don't have any value. That's why your car is falling through the road.
To fix it quick, you can go to "Tools", "Fix size of the car".
Or you can add values manually. Don't forget to tick the box to show the size lines on your model.
